Meeting notes, 14:00 — Q3 stock-count ledger transfer. Attendees: ops lead, warehouse supervisor, driver's coordinator. Ledger finalised and signed at the Kestrel Yard site. Must reach head office at Damsonfield by Friday close. One bound volume, no copies. Travels in the lockbox, coordinator holds the log sheet. Driver does not open the box, does not break the journey, confirms arrival by radio. Any delay over 30 minutes gets escalated immediately. Hand-over to the receiving courier follows the single instruction below.

dispatch memo: the sorius tamius courier leaves the praeth ledger at gate 4873 under passcode 928014

## Artifact Signing — SDK Parity Notes (Weekly Sync)

Kestrel SDK for Android reached parity with the Swift client this sprint: offline queueing, batched telemetry, and retry semantics now match. Both SDKs ship as signed artifacts from the same pipeline. Remaining gap: background sync throttling, targeted next sprint. Verify both release bundles before tagging. Both artifacts validate against the shared signing key below.

signing key of kawig-fafog = bky19_6Fypv1qws7J8qJtaYjX

## Who to ping: slow autocomplete index

If the Birchline autocomplete index is lagging (suggestions taking >400ms, or stale entries showing up), it's almost always the nightly rebuild falling behind. Don't restart the indexer yourself — that makes the backlog worse. The owning team is Typeahead Guild; Priya runs point this quarter and usually replies fast during the eng sync window. For anything index-related, drop a note to the guild inbox below.

billing contact of bawep-fawif = fenath_zorael@nelvrocorp.corp

## Changelog — v4.8.2

Added a read-replica lag alarm to the Fernvale database tier. The alarm fires when replication lag exceeds 30 seconds for two consecutive checks, pages on-call, and annotates the deploy dashboard. Thresholds were validated against three weeks of historical lag data. Questions about tuning or escalation should go to the owner named below.

named custodian: Tamys Rusdor Tamix